At present, they are looking to recruit a Lift Engineer to support a route in Rotherhithe, Southeast London. The role will involve;
* Conducting routine maintenance inspections on various types of lifts and elevators to ensure optimal performance and safety compliance.
* Diagnosing and troubleshooting mechanical, electrical, and hydraulic issues with lifts and elevators, and implement necessary repairs.
* Performing preventative maintenance tasks according to manufacturer guidelines and industry standards to minimise downtime and extend equipment lifespan.
* Responding promptly to service calls and emergency situations, including after-hours and weekends, to resolve lift and elevator malfunctions and ensure continuous operation.
* Conducting thorough safety checks and tests on lift components, including brakes, cables, and control systems, and document findings accurately.
* Collaborating with customers, building managers, and other stakeholders to coordinate service schedules, provide technical support, and address any concerns or inquiries.
* Keeping detailed records of maintenance activities, service reports, and parts inventory, and utilising computerised maintenance management systems for efficient tracking and documentation.
* Covering callouts by taking part in the company’s standby rota on a 1 day in 12 basis. To be considered for this opportunity, you will need to have;
* A minimum of 3 years’ experience in lift servicing and maintenance.
* An NVQ 3 in Lift Engineer, BTEC or other J-Module qualification in Lift Engineering.
